Baseball: Mount Union Drops Heartbreaker in Game One Then Gets Swept at Marietta

Box Score 1 | Box Score 2

MARIETTA, Ohio -- Mount Union's baseball team suffered an 11-10 extra inning loss in game one then dropped game two 18-5 to Marietta in an Ohio Athletic Conference doubleheader Sunday at Don Schaly Stadium.

The sweep leaves the Purple Raiders at 15-10 overall and 4-6 in the OAC while Marietta stands at 15-11 overall and 6-4 in the OAC.

Marietta's Ryan Hanahan hit a two-run home run with two outs in the ninth inning of game one to send the game to extra innings.  In the 10th inning, Tyler Packanik hit an RBI single with bases loaded for the game winner.

Mount Union had a 10-4 lead midway through the fifth inninng that included a four-run fourth and five-run fifth innings.  The Pioneers then scored two runs in the fifth and two in the seventh to close the gap to 10-8 and set up the ninth inning heroics.

The Raiders had 16 hits and were paced at the plate by Sean Mohney (Lodi/Cloverleaf) and James Weber (Auburn, Ind./Garrett), who each had three hits, Scott Sherwood (Mentor/Mentor) drove in three runs while Adam Bialosky (Hinkley/Medina Highland) and Colt Turley (Millersport/Liberty Union) each drove in two.

David Stover pitched the final 5.0 innings for the Pioneers and did not allow a run to pick up his first win of the year.

Scott Chase went the final 3.0 innings for Mount Union and fell to 1-2 with the loss.

In game two, Marietta broke a 1-1 tie open with a nine-run second inning and went on to an 18-5 win.

Weber had two hits and drove in two runs for the Raiders.

Mount Union next plays an OAC doubleheader at Muskingum Tuesday, Apr. 14 at 1 p.m. in New Concord.
